Mastering API Testing with Automation Tools
In today's fast-paced application development landscape, ensuring the reliability and efficiency of APIs is paramount. Manual API testing can be laborious, making automation an indispensable tool for testers. By leveraging powerful automation solutions, developers and QA engineers can streamline their testing processes, identify bugs early on, and ultimately deliver high-quality APIs.
- Leading API testing automation tools include Postman, SoapUI, RestAssured, and Karate. These tools offer a wide range of features such as request execution, response validation, assertion checking, and test documentation.
- By automating repetitive API tests, testers can free up valuable time to focus on more challenging testing scenarios. Automation also enhances the accuracy of test results, reducing the risk of human error.
- Furthermore, API automation tools often integrate seamlessly with CI/CD pipelines, enabling continuous testing throughout the development lifecycle. This linkage ensures that any API issues are caught early and addressed promptly, fostering a culture of quality and reliability.
Adopting API automation tools is essential for modern software development teams striving to deliver exceptional APIs. By implementing these frameworks, organizations can accelerate their testing processes, enhance the quality of their APIs, and ultimately gain a competitive edge in the market.

API Testing Automation: Best Practices and Beyond
Effective automating API tests is essential for delivering high-grade software. By embracing best practices and delving into advanced techniques, development teams can greatly improve the effectiveness of their testing methodologies.
- Focus on test scope: Ensure your automated tests completely cover all critical API endpoints and use cases.
- Utilize continuous integration and deployment automation (CI/CD) to optimize the testing loop.
- Select a robust API tool that supports your specific demands.
Beyond these fundamental best practices, consider embracing cutting-leading techniques such as:
* **Contract testing:** Ensure API interoperability between different services.
* **Performance testing:** Validate the response time of your APIs under load conditions.
* **Security testing:** Discover vulnerabilities and address security risks in your API design.
By regularly improving your API testing automation strategy, you can develop more reliable, scalable, and secure software applications.
